In the past, homes on the Northern Beaches were generally developed with a single-phase power supply, which was adequate for the modest electrical requirements of the time, including basic lighting, easy kitchen area devices, and a single television. However, with the increase of contemporary innovation, homes now need significantly more power to support a wide variety of high-energy home appliances and systems, such as advanced cooling, electric lorry chargers, high-capacity cooktops, swimming pool and health spa heaters, and solar power systems with battery storage. As a result, many single-phase systems are being pushed to their limits, causing problems like periodic lighting, routine circuit breaker journeys, and power instability. Upgrading to a 3-phase power system can provide a reputable solution to these problems, providing a more steady and effective supply of electricity to satisfy the increased needs of modern homes.

By supplying 3 synchronized electrical currents, each staggered by 120 degrees, three-phase power supplies a consistent and effective circulation of electrical power, generally at a voltage of 415 volts. This trustworthy and well balanced power distribution is crucial for the smooth operation of heavy-duty machinery, large refrigeration systems, and complicated heating and cooling systems, enabling them to function with improved effectiveness, reliability, and longevity. Failing to upgrade to three-phase power can severely limit a company's ability to make use of particular devices, resulting in potential losses due to power failures and lowered performance. A 3 Phase Power Upgrade in the Northern Beaches requires the know-how of a Level 2 Accredited Company (ASP) electrician. This professional is certified to handle the electrical work between the street and the residential or commercial property's meter box. The process usually starts with a thorough examination of the site and analysis of power loads to figure out the specific power requirements and evaluate the viability of the existing electrical infrastructure. The Level 2 ASP supervises the whole procedure, consisting of collaborating with local network operators like Ausgrid or Endeavour Energy in this area of New South Wales to acquire necessary approvals and set up the network connection. This administrative aspect get more info is an important service provided by the proficient electrician, alleviating a substantial bureaucratic concern for the homeowner.

Upgrading to a 3 Phase Power system on the Northern Beaches needs the installation of new high-capacity cables, which might be routed either overhead from a utility pole or underground through a network pillar, depending upon the website's particular conditions and network design. An essential part of the upgrade is the replacement of the outdated single-phase electrical panel with a state-of-the-art three-phase panel, equipped with sophisticated circuit breakers and security devices that make sure safe and certified operation under increased electrical loads. Although the in advance cost of the upgrade can vary from $2,500 to $6,000 for homes, and significantly more for complicated industrial projects, the financial investment yields considerable long-term benefits, including improved energy performance, lower home appliance upkeep expenses, and boosted overall system efficiency, making it an economically sensible choice.

Upgrading to a three-phase power system is a tactical move for homeowners on the Northern Beaches, driven by the need to get ready for the future. The growing trend of electric lorry adoption and the subsequent installation of high-capacity chargers, which function efficiently with three-phase power, is an essential aspect. Furthermore, larger solar panel systems, normally those above 5kW, run more efficiently and produce a higher feed-in tariff with a three-phase connection, therefore maximising returns. The increased stability of a three-phase system also safeguards sensitive electronic devices from power fluctuations, extending the life expectancy of valuable family home appliances. In an area susceptible to power surges and dips, a trustworthy three-phase power supply provides reassurance and security versus the restrictions of outdated single-phase systems.
